Pioneering Climate Action: The Mothers Club ⁣in Benin and Togo

In West africa,‌ the nations of benin⁢ and ⁤Togo are stepping​ up as leaders in⁤ the fight against ‌climate change, thanks​ to‌ an inspiring grassroots movement known as the ‘Mothers Club.’ this groundbreaking initiative, ‌led by the International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ies (IFRC), empowers local mothers ​to ⁣enact meaningful ‍changes within their communities through sustainable agricultural methods and environmental care.​ By prioritizing emission reductions,⁣ boosting ⁣local food production, and enhancing resilience against​ climate impacts, these ​dedicated⁣ women are not only enriching their⁣ families’ diets but also laying down a ⁤foundation for ⁤a more sustainable future. ⁤This article explores the transformative work of the Mothers Club and how their united efforts tackle some of today’s most urgent climate challenges.

Transforming Communities‌ with Sustainable Agriculture

The lush landscapes ​of Benin and Togo are experiencing a meaningful transformation as communities adopt sustainable ⁣farming practices through initiatives ⁢spearheaded by the ‘Mothers Club.’ This⁣ grassroots effort‌ is ‌centered on empowering⁤ women ​to take charge in addressing climate ⁤change while together​ improving food security. By‍ implementing environmentally conscious farming techniques, members ⁢of‌ this club are alleviating deforestation pressures while promoting biodiversity.Key strategies include:

  • Crop Rotation: A method that helps maintain soil health.
  • Organic Composting: Enriching ⁣soil naturally.
  • Agroforestry Techniques: ⁢ Enhancing ecosystem‍ stability.

This collective endeavor has fostered a strong ⁣sense of⁤ community where knowledge sharing is commonplace. The commitment to reducing harmful‌ burning practices while increasing tree⁤ planting signifies not⁣ just ‌improved yields but also a cultural shift towards sustainability. With guidance from organizations like IFRC, the Mothers Club‍ is paving pathways toward ‍resilience.Below is an overview highlighting their impact:

Innovative Approaches by ‍the Mothers club Against ⁤Climate Change

The ⁣ Mothers Club has embarked on an impactful journey that intricately weaves together local food ⁣traditions with environmental sustainability ‌efforts. By combining⁣ traditional⁢ agricultural wisdom with modern innovations, they advocate for greener living standards.Some ‍notable strategies include:

  • Community Gardening Initiatives: These gardens provide​ fresh produce while ‍serving as educational centers where families can⁤ learn about sustainable farming techniques.
  • Awareness Campaigns: Through ⁣workshops and‍ community events, they promote reducing ⁤food waste and encourage cooking with locally sourced⁣ ingredients.
  • Afforestation Projects: ​ Engaging children in tree planting activities connects them with nature’s importance for future generations.

Additionally, this club ​promotes ⁣choice energy solutions aimed ​at decreasing‍ reliance on firewood—a significant factor contributing to​ deforestation.‌ By facilitating transitions to solar cooking methods⁣ and biogas systems, they help ⁤reduce indoor⁣ air pollution while encouraging healthier cooking habits. Enhancing Food ‌Security While Lowering Carbon Footprint: Insights from Grassroots Efforts

In both Benin and togo, grassroots movements ⁤play a vital role in addressing intertwined issues such ⁢as ‌food insecurity alongside climate change challenges.The ‘Mothers Club’ exemplifies an innovative approach where local women actively ​participate rather than merely receiving aid—driving forward sustainable agricultural practices themselves. ‍Techniques⁣ like intercropping, crop rotation,​ and permaculture enhance soil fertility without relying on harmful fertilizers; this transition leads to healthier crops that boost yields significantly—empowering families amidst unpredictable climatic conditions.

The environmental advantages stemming from these ⁣practices are substantial; reduced dependence on burning ‍agricultural waste directly lowers carbon emissions typically associated with ​conventional farming⁣ methods. ⁣shifting towards more sustainable models fosters biodiversity growth among native plants which further aids carbon ‌sequestration efforts.

Key lessons learned from this⁢ movement include:

  • Community Engagement: Active ⁣participation among women cultivates ownership over sustainability initiatives.
  • Educational Workshops: Knowledge-sharing sessions deepen understanding ⁤regarding environmental impacts.
  • Diverse Cropping systems: Cultivating various crops enhances resilience against climatic fluctuations.

The tangible results⁤ from these initiatives weave together community resilience fabric; as launching ‘Mothers Club,’ there has been marked advancement in local food production ⁣leading to decreased malnutrition rates—a ​testament showcasing ‌how effectively intertwining food security ​with ⁣environmental stewardship can yield positive outcomes.
